一種基于注解的模糊測(cè)試方法

基本信息

申請(qǐng)?zhí)?/td> CN202011547538.6 申請(qǐng)日 -
公開(kāi)(公告)號(hào) CN112506801A 公開(kāi)(公告)日 2021-03-16
申請(qǐng)公布號(hào) CN112506801A 申請(qǐng)公布日 2021-03-16
分類號(hào) G06F11/36(2006.01)I;G06F8/73(2018.01)I 分類 計(jì)算;推算;計(jì)數(shù);
發(fā)明人 王慶賀;劉元 申請(qǐng)(專利權(quán))人 中科信息安全共性技術(shù)國(guó)家工程研究中心有限公司
代理機(jī)構(gòu) - 代理人 -
地址 100080北京市海淀區(qū)中關(guān)村大街19號(hào)新中關(guān)大廈B座北翼16層
法律狀態(tài) -

摘要

摘要 一種基于注解的模糊測(cè)試方法包括利用fuzzer識(shí)別用當(dāng)前技術(shù)很難進(jìn)行模糊測(cè)試的有問(wèn)題的代碼結(jié)構(gòu);根據(jù)識(shí)別的代碼結(jié)構(gòu),模糊測(cè)試器根據(jù)識(shí)別的代碼結(jié)構(gòu)提供反饋機(jī)制;根據(jù)反饋機(jī)制對(duì)代碼添加注解;執(zhí)行測(cè)試輸入,fuzzer檢查共享位圖和共享內(nèi)存是否有新的覆蓋并更新調(diào)度測(cè)試策略。與現(xiàn)有技術(shù)相比,本發(fā)明提出的技術(shù)方案能夠解決其他基于模糊測(cè)試或符號(hào)執(zhí)行的工具無(wú)法克服的問(wèn)題,使得模糊測(cè)試更加靈活,更有效率,并通過(guò)解決大量實(shí)際難題,增強(qiáng)了模糊測(cè)試的實(shí)用性。??